Understanding the Development of Eye Wrinkles
Fine lines and wrinkles are a natural part of the aging process.
There are two main types of wrinkles that can form around the eye — static and dynamic wrinkles. Dynamic wrinkles are caused by the repeated contraction of the muscle, which can result from laughing, smiling, and frowning. In the case of crow’s feet, the contraction of the orbicularis oculi causes squinting. On the other hand, static wrinkles develop as part of the natural aging process, influenced by gravity and the thinning of collagen.
Effective Measures to Reduce Eye Wrinkles
To slow down the formation of under-eye wrinkles, retinoid products that combat the thinning of the skin, such as Retin-A and over-the-counter retinol eye creams, can be highly beneficial. These products stimulate collagen production and soften fine lines and wrinkles. Peptide-based creams, which stimulate skin cells to produce more collagen, can also be useful, especially for individuals with sensitive skin. Additionally, regular application of sunscreen can protect the skin and prevent further thinning and development of wrinkles due to prolonged exposure to ultraviolet radiation (UV) rays.
Cosmetic Treatments to Improve Eye Wrinkles
In combination with topical treatments, cosmetic treatments can provide more significant results in reducing eye wrinkles.
The injection of a neurotoxin, commonly known as Botox, can effectively prevent the contraction of muscles and mitigate the formation of crow’s feet. However, Botox is not effective in eradicating static fine lines. Fractional laser resurfacing, on the other hand, has shown evidence of effectively treating wrinkles and fine lines around the eyes.
In terms of surgical options, a blepharoplasty surgery can improve eyelid creasing by removing excess skin. However, it is essential to note that surgical procedures cannot completely eliminate wrinkles.
